Go into Antalya, the bus service (Dolmus) runs frequently past all the hotels, and it is so easy to get into Antalya for a few coins, there is also a tram service that runs from Lara Beach into Antalya.
There is a huge array of specialised jewellers, plus some good shopping malls too.
The best one we visited was Migros Shopping Mall. It has over 100 shops, plus restaurants and cinemas too, and I believe it is open 365 days a year.
Jewellers, designer shops, shoe shops everything you could want really, and well worth a look.
You will find all the jewellery in Turkey to a very high spec, usually starts at 14ct, and they do know their stuff, and if you have any jewellery with you that looks dull, they will clean it for you, usually free of charge...............
One thing, this part of Turkey (Antalya region) does price up in Euros', so watch the prices. May be better to pay by cc, at least if you spend over £100 (which you will be doing....lol) at least your card will act as further insurance against loss or future defects, just keep receipt.
